Celtic goalkeeper Kasper Schmeichel faces a challenging situation as he may have played his last game due to a shoulder injury that requires surgery. Despite this setback, Schmeichel remains determined to recover and return to the pitch. His fighting spirit highlights his commitment to the sport and his team.
